Product Highlight

High-Protein Flour

Milled from a blend of premium northern winter and spring wheats, this flour helps create a supple, delicate dumpling skin.

Freshly Ground Pork

A custom blend of 80/20 freshly ground, locally-sourced pork, flavored with fresh ginger and scallion, for a classic dumpling experience.

Broth

The soup in our soup dumplings is a pork and chicken-based broth seasoned with aromatic rice wine, filling each dumpling with a rich, delicious flavor.

How to make

Ready in just few minutes for you to enjoy from home

  • Steaming basket icon

    In a large wok or pan, bring 2-3 inches of water to a rolling boil.

  • Steamer basket icon

    Place dumplings in lined steamer basket. Make sure to leave a 1 inch gap between dumplings.

  • Pho beef soup dumplings steaming in a lined steamer basket over a wok of boiling water

    Steam dumplings for 11 minutes (until internal temp. reaches 165°F). Remove from heat.

  • Soup dumplings steaming in a lined steamer basket with 1-inch gaps between dumplings

    Rest dumplings for 1 minute with lid on. After 1 minute remove lid and rest for an additional minute. Serve with your favorite sauces!

The origin of

soup dumplings

Soup dumplings (小笼包, Xiao Long Bao) originate in Shanghai, where they’re the stuff of legend: some focus on a royal Chinese emperor who traveled by river for a taste of these steamed delicacies; others involve an inventive chef looking to wow his guests with this new creation. While their true history may never be known, we can all agree on one thing: We love having soup dumplings ready at home in just 10 minutes!
